As you embark on creating your home office, you're joining a significant movement in the U.S. towards achieving a balanced work/life lifestyle. According to JALA International and the International Telework Association and Council, 40 million U.S. workers are expected to telecommute by 2010. Many of these individuals won't have regular IT support, so it's crucial to make informed decisions about your setup.

Maximize Your Space


In setting up a home office, prioritize technology that is both versatile and compact. While computers are essential, don't overlook other crucial components like printers, faxes, or scanners. Opting for a multifunction printer (MFP), also known as an All-in-One, provides the convenience of multiple devices in one, saving valuable desktop space.

MFPs streamline your tasks by offering printing, faxing, copying, and scanning in-house. This capability not only saves trips to the print shop but also frees up time for growing your business. According to HP, businesses using MFPs can save 20 to 40 percent compared to using separate devices.

Beyond the Device


Choosing the right device is important, but also consider the overall support, supplies, and services that will enhance your home-office experience. Ensure that your printer comes with flexible support options like phone or online assistance. Running out of ink or toner can be a hassle, especially when facing a deadline. Look for printers with automatic low-ink alerts to prevent last-minute scrambles.

Additionally, explore warranty options to keep your printer running smoothly. Does the manufacturer offer a replacement service if repairs are needed? For example, HP provides an option for a one-time full replacement of covered printers, along with telephone support.

Outfitting your home office with the right technology is an important step that shouldn't be stressful. With the right equipment, you'll be free to focus on what truly matters?"your business.

Considerations


Before setting up your office, assess your printing needs. Determine the volume of paper you’ll use, and whether you need faxing or scanning capabilities, or color printing. Anticipating these needs will help you choose the best equipment for your workspace.
